Job Description Deliver Early Intervention/Outreach sessions with young people typically with substance or emotional health and wellbeing needs. The work will take place in a range of locations across the areas of Greater Manchester and Lancashire at evenings and weekends

Key Deliverables

  • Seek out those young people with problematic substance misuse (including alcohol), offer them appropriate interventions and/or support them into Early Break's Core Service or other service provision.
  • Seek out those young people with emotional health and wellbeing needs and offer them appropriate interventions and/or support them into Early Break Core service or other service provisions.
  • Raise awareness around the effect of drugs and alcohol on the health and wellbeing of young people.
  • Support and encourage young people to take on board safety messages as regards risk taking behaviour and own vulnerability including offending, CSE, CCE and other.
  • Prepare and deliver planned outreach sessions in the evenings responding to local intelligence on the needs of children and young people.
  • Prepare plan and deliver education sessions in the community as part of early intervention in line with role.
  • Adhere to the Early Break policies on Safeguarding including identification and referral, as well as participating in any subsequent action in relation to these.
  • Work with a range of partners in delivering sessions.
  • Maintain and update levels of knowledge and understanding of issues relevant to young people's lives through reading, eLearning and training offered by Early Break and other agencies, as opportunities arise.
  • Ensure all necessary administration/sessional recordings are complete, including maintenance of service database.
  • Contribute to monitoring and evaluation of the work of the role and the Service.
  • Implement Service Health and Safety Policy/Service Guidelines including risk assessments.
  • Attend relevant internal meetings supportive to the role.
  • Engage in professional development opportunities and training as required/appropriate.
  • Have an understanding of and the ability to maintain confidentiality.
